What is the difference between an atheist and a hethen?
salantis [7]

an athiest is a person who disbelieves or lacks belief in the existence of God or gods
A heathen is a person who does not belong to a widely held religion (especially one who is not a Christian, Jew, or Muslim) as regarded by those who do.

Would a mainstream Puritan in Massachusetts Bay approve of drinking alcohol
Arturiano [62]

Answer:

They would approve but only in certain circumstances.

While Puritans were deeply religious and conservative, very influenced by the teachings of Swiss pastor John Calvin, they approved of drinking alcohol in certain contexts.

For example, the Puritans who travelled on the Mayflower drank a lot of beer, because they did not have any safe sources of drinking water. Beer was safer to drink, and they turned to it. But they did not do so in other for recreational reasons.
